Summary
CITY OF GLENDALE, PUBLIC WORKS has accumulated 1 OSHA violation across 1 inspection over 10 years of recorded history, with $900 in total assessed penalties.
The establishment sits in the 11th percentile for violations within its industry-state peer group of 111 employers. The most recent enforcement activity was recorded 10 years ago.

This profile aggregates federal enforcement records on CITY OF GLENDALE, PUBLIC WORKS from every major federal compliance and enforcement source plus the UVA Corporate Prosecution Registry. OSHA workplace safety inspections, WHD wage cases, MSHA mine safety, EPA environmental enforcement, NLRB labor relations, OFLC visa/labor certification, FMCSA motor carrier registration, SAM.gov debarments, CMS nursing-home records, BLS industry safety benchmarks, OSHA ITA self-reported injury rates, SEC enforcement and financial disclosures, CPSC and NHTSA recalls.
Establishments are matched across agencies using normalized employer name, state, and ZIP code. This establishment resolves to the parent rollup City of Glendale, which operates 23 establishments in our dataset.
OSHA citations typically appear 3–8 months after the inspection, so very recent enforcement actions may not yet be reflected. Profiles may be incomplete if the establishment operates under multiple legal names or files under variations our entity-matching rules don’t yet cover.
